Types of Fresh Tuna Available Online

1. Bluefin Tuna

Highly prized for its rich flavor and high-fat content, Bluefin tuna is a favorite among sushi chefs and fine dining establishments. It is best enjoyed raw as sashimi or lightly seared.

2. Yellowfin Tuna (Ahi Tuna)

Popular for its firm texture and mild taste, Yellowfin tuna is versatile and ideal for grilling, searing, or making poke bowls.

3. Bigeye Tuna

With a slightly higher fat content than Yellowfin, Bigeye tuna is excellent for sashimi and sushi preparations. It has a tender texture and a rich, buttery flavor.

4. Albacore Tuna

Albacore is lighter in color and has a softer texture. It is commonly used in canned tuna but is also delicious when grilled or pan-seared.

Tips for Storing and Preparing Fresh Tuna

Storage Tips

  • Refrigeration: Keep fresh tuna in the coldest part of your fridge and consume it within 1-2 days.
  • Freezing: If you need to store tuna for a longer period, wrap it tightly in plastic wrap, place it in an airtight container, and freeze it for up to three months.
  • Thawing: When ready to use frozen tuna, thaw it gradually in the refrigerator overnight for the best texture and flavor.

Preparation Ideas

  • Sashimi & Sushi: Use sushi-grade tuna to prepare fresh, delicious sashimi or sushi rolls.
  • Seared Tuna Steak: Lightly season and sear the tuna on high heat for a crispy outer layer while keeping the center rare.
  • Tuna Tartare: Combine finely diced tuna with avocado, sesame oil, soy sauce, and citrus for a flavorful appetizer.
  • Grilled Tuna: Marinate tuna steaks and grill them for a smoky, charred flavor.
